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team will arrive quickly and assess the damage, identifying the root cause of the problem. We’ll take photos and notes to document the situation. Our lead technician will explain the process and timeframe for the restoration. You’ll know exactly what to expect.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Our technicians will use powerful pumps and suction equipment to extract the water from your property. We’ll work efficiently to reduce downtime and disruption to your daily routine. Our goal is to remove as much water as possible in the shortest amount of time.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Next, we’ll use industrial-strength fans and dehumidifiers to dry out the affected area. Our technicians will monitor the area to ensure it’s dry and free from moisture. We’ll work until the area is safe and ready for reconstruction.
Step 4: Repair and Reconstruction
Finally, our crew will repair or replace any damaged materials, ensuring your property is restored to its original state. We’ll use high-quality materials and workmanship to ensure a long-lasting fix. Our goal is to return your home to its pre-loss condition.

Corroded Pipe Water Removal Cost In Columbiana, OH
The cost of Corroded Pipe Water Removal in Columbiana, OH varies based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our prices start at $500 and go up to $2,500 or more, depending on the scope of the project. We’ll provide a detailed estimate and explain what’s included in the cost.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, amount of water extracted |
| Repair or replacement of damaged materials | $1,000 – $5,000 | Severity of damage, type of materials needed |
| Dehumidification and equipment rental | $200 – $1,000 | Time required for drying, equipment rental fees |
| Disinfection and sanitation | $100 – $500 | Severity of contamination, type of disinfectants needed |
| More repairs or reconstruction | $1,000 – $10,000 | Severity of damage, type of repairs needed |
| Final inspection and certification | $100 – $500 | Complexity of inspection, certification fees |
